Ancient Cultic Area For Warrior-God Uncovered in Iraq | |
Anonymous Coward User ID: 76234229 United States 03/30/2020 10:44 PM Report Abusive Post Report Copyright Violation | [link to www.livescience.com (secure)] Archaeologists recently unearthed a 5,000-year-old cultic area that held fiery feasts, animal sacrifices and ritual processions dedicated to Ningirsu, a Mesopotamian warrior-god, at the site of Girsu (also known as Tello) in Iraq. Archaeologists believe that the cultic area was in use during a time period called the "early dynastic," which lasted between 2950-2350 B.C. |
